At its core, AI refers to the simulation of human intelligence in machines that are programmed to think and act like humans. This involves the use of algorithms and data to enable machines to learn from experience, adapt to new inputs, and perform tasks that typically require human intelligence, such as visual perception, speech recognition, decision-making, and language translation.
One of the key components of AI is machine learning, which is a subset of AI that enables machines to learn from data without being explicitly programmed. Machine learning algorithms use statistical techniques to identify patterns in data and make predictions or decisions based on those patterns. This allows machines to improve their performance over time and become more accurate and efficient in their tasks.
Another important aspect of AI is deep learning, which is a type of machine learning that uses artificial neural networks to process data in a hierarchical and layered manner. Deep learning models are able to automatically discover and learn representations of data, which allows them to perform complex tasks such as image and speech recognition with a high degree of accuracy.
In addition to machine learning and deep learning, AI also encompasses other techniques such as natural language processing, which enables machines to understand and generate human language, and computer vision, which allows machines to interpret and analyze visual information.
